What Is Alzheimer’s Disease?
Alzheimer’s disease is a brain disorder characterized by the accumulation of amyloid plaques and tau tangles, which disrupt neuron communication and lead to cell death. This causes progressive cognitive decline, starting with memory loss and advancing to severe impairment in daily functioning. According to the Alzheimer’s Association, over 55 million people globally live with dementia, with Alzheimer’s accounting for 60–80% of cases.
Early detection is crucial, as interventions are most effective in the initial stages. Understanding the early signs of Alzheimer’s can help distinguish it from normal aging and prompt medical evaluation.

Early Signs of Alzheimer’s Disease
Alzheimer’s often begins subtly, with symptoms that may be mistaken for stress or aging. Recognizing these early signs can lead to earlier diagnosis and better management. Below are the key indicators:
1. Memory Loss That Disrupts Daily Life
- What It Looks Like: Forgetting recently learned information, important dates, or events; repeatedly asking for the same information; relying on memory aids (e.g., notes, reminders).
- Example: Forgetting a close friend’s name or missing appointments despite reminders.
- Versus Normal Aging: Occasionally forgetting names or appointments but recalling them later.
2. Difficulty Planning or Problem-Solving
- What It Looks Like: Struggling with tasks requiring planning, like following a recipe, managing finances, or tracking bills.
- Example: Difficulty balancing a checkbook or getting lost in familiar routines.
- Versus Normal Aging: Occasional errors in calculations but no consistent struggle.
3. Challenges with Familiar Tasks
- What It Looks Like: Trouble completing routine activities, such as driving to a familiar place, using household appliances, or playing a favorite game.
- Example: Forgetting the rules of a long-played card game.
- Versus Normal Aging: Needing occasional help with new technology.
4. Confusion with Time or Place
- What It Looks Like: Losing track of dates, seasons, or the passage of time; forgetting where they are or how they got there.
- Example: Thinking it’s morning when it’s evening or getting lost in a familiar neighborhood.
- Versus Normal Aging: Briefly forgetting the day of the week but figuring it out.
5. Visual and Spatial Problems
- What It Looks Like: Difficulty judging distances, recognizing colors, or reading; problems with balance or coordination.
- Example: Misjudging steps or struggling to park a car.
- Versus Normal Aging: Vision changes due to cataracts or aging eyes.
6. Trouble with Words or Communication
- What It Looks Like: Difficulty finding the right word, following conversations, or repeating themselves; stopping mid-sentence with no idea how to continue.
- Example: Calling a “watch” a “hand-clock” or struggling to join a discussion.
- Versus Normal Aging: Occasionally searching for a word but recovering quickly.
7. Misplacing Items and Inability to Retrace Steps
- What It Looks Like: Putting items in unusual places (e.g., keys in the fridge) and being unable to retrace steps to find them.
- Example: Accusing others of stealing misplaced items.
- Versus Normal Aging: Misplacing things but finding them by retracing steps.
8. Poor Judgment or Decision-Making
- What It Looks Like: Making uncharacteristic choices, like giving away large sums of money or neglecting personal hygiene.
- Example: Falling for scams or dressing inappropriately for the weather.
- Versus Normal Aging: Occasional bad decisions but within reason.
9. Withdrawal from Social or Work Activities
- What It Looks Like: Avoiding social events, hobbies, or work due to difficulty keeping up or embarrassment about cognitive changes.
- Example: Declining invitations to gatherings they once enjoyed.
- Versus Normal Aging: Preferring less social activity but staying engaged when prompted.
10. Mood or Personality Changes
- What It Looks Like: Becoming confused, suspicious, depressed, anxious, or irritable without clear cause.
- Example: Acting unusually aggressive or fearful in familiar settings.
- Versus Normal Aging: Occasional irritability due to specific stressors.

Causes and Risk Factors
The exact cause of Alzheimer’s is not fully understood, but it involves a combination of genetic, environmental, and lifestyle factors:
- Genetics: The APOE-e4 gene variant increases risk, though not all carriers develop Alzheimer’s. Rare inherited mutations cause early-onset forms (before age 65).
- Age: The primary risk factor, with prevalence doubling every five years after age 65.
- Family History: Having a first-degree relative with Alzheimer’s increases risk slightly.
- Lifestyle Factors:
- Poor diet (high in processed foods).
- Physical inactivity.
- Smoking or excessive alcohol.
- Health Conditions: Hypertension, diabetes, obesity, and heart disease contribute to brain damage.
- Environmental Factors: Head injuries, chronic stress, or poor sleep may elevate risk.
- Gender and Ethnicity: Women and certain groups (e.g., African Americans, Hispanics) have higher rates, possibly due to hormonal or socioeconomic factors.

Diagnosing Alzheimer’s Disease
Early diagnosis improves outcomes by enabling timely interventions. Diagnosis involves:
- Medical History: Reviewing symptoms, family history, and lifestyle.
- Cognitive Testing: Assessments like the Mini-Mental State Exam (MMSE) evaluate memory, language, and problem-solving.
- Brain Imaging: MRI or PET scans detect brain changes, such as atrophy or amyloid plaques.
- Blood Tests: Rule out other causes (e.g., vitamin B12 deficiency, thyroid issues) and emerging biomarkers for Alzheimer’s.
- Neurological Exam: Assesses reflexes, coordination, and sensory function.

Current Research on Alzheimer’s Disease
Research into Alzheimer’s is advancing rapidly, focusing on causes, early detection, and treatments. Key areas include:
1. Understanding Causes
- Amyloid and Tau: Studies confirm that amyloid plaques and tau tangles disrupt brain function, but their exact roles are still debated.
- Inflammation: Chronic brain inflammation may accelerate neuron damage, with research targeting anti-inflammatory therapies.
- Gut-Brain Axis: Emerging studies suggest gut microbiota imbalances could influence Alzheimer’s risk, opening new research avenues.
2. Early Detection
- Biomarkers: Blood tests detecting amyloid or tau proteins are being developed for earlier, non-invasive diagnosis.
- AI and Imaging: Machine learning improves the accuracy of brain scans, identifying Alzheimer’s before symptoms appear.
- Cognitive Tests: Digital tools, like smartphone apps, assess subtle cognitive changes for preclinical detection.

3. Treatments and Therapies
- Medications: Cholinesterase inhibitors (e.g., donepezil) and memantine manage symptoms but don’t stop progression. New drugs, like lecanemab, target amyloid plaques, showing promise in slowing early-stage Alzheimer’s.
- Immunotherapy: Vaccines and antibodies aim to clear amyloid or tau, with ongoing clinical trials.
- Lifestyle Interventions: Research highlights diet (e.g., Mediterranean), exercise, and cognitive training as protective factors.
- Gene Therapy: Experimental approaches target genetic mutations in early-onset Alzheimer’s.
4. Prevention Strategies
- Brain Health: Studies emphasize physical activity, mental stimulation (e.g., puzzles), and social engagement to build cognitive reserve.
- Cardiovascular Health: Managing blood pressure, cholesterol, and diabetes reduces Alzheimer’s risk by protecting brain blood vessels.
- Sleep: Research links poor sleep to amyloid buildup, prompting studies on sleep interventions.

Managing Early Alzheimer’s and Reducing Risk
While there’s no cure, early intervention and lifestyle changes can slow progression and improve quality of life.
- Medical Management: Work with a neurologist to start medications and monitor symptoms.
- Lifestyle Changes:
- Diet: Follow a Mediterranean diet rich in fruits, vegetables, fish, and nuts.
- Exercise: Aim for 150 minutes of moderate activity (e.g., walking) weekly.
- Mental Stimulation: Engage in puzzles, reading, or learning new skills.
- Social Engagement: Stay connected with friends and family to reduce isolation.
- Support Systems: Join support groups or seek counseling for patients and caregivers.
- Safety Planning: Address driving, finances, and home safety early to maintain independence.
